package org.mobicents.ss7.isup.impl.message.parameter;
import java.io.IOException;
import org.mobicents.ss7.isup.ParameterRangeInvalidException;
import org.mobicents.ss7.isup.message.parameter.MCIDResponseIndicators;
/**
* Start time:08:29:07 2009-04-02<br>
* Project: mobicents-isup-stack<br>
*
* @author <a href="mailto:baranowb@gmail.com"> Bartosz Baranowski </a>
*/
public class MCIDResponseIndicatorsImpl extends AbstractParameter implements MCIDResponseIndicators {
private static final int _TURN_ON = 1;
private static final int _TURN_OFF = 0;
// public static boolean HOLDING_NOT_RROVIDED = false;
//
// public static boolean HOLDING_PROVIDED = true;
//
// public static boolean MCID_INCLUDED = true;
//
// public static boolean MCID_NOT_INCLUDED = false;
private boolean mcidIncludedIndicator = false;
private boolean holdingProvidedIndicator = false;
public MCIDResponseIndicatorsImpl() {
super();
// TODO Auto-generated constructor stub
}
public MCIDResponseIndicatorsImpl(byte[] b) throws ParameterRangeInvalidException {
super();
decodeElement(b);
}
public MCIDResponseIndicatorsImpl(boolean mcidIncludedIndicator, boolean holdingProvidedIndicator) {
super();
this.mcidIncludedIndicator = mcidIncludedIndicator;
this.holdingProvidedIndicator = holdingProvidedIndicator;
}
/*
* (non-Javadoc)
*
* @see org.mobicents.isup.ISUPComponent#decodeElement(byte[])
*/
public int decodeElement(byte[] b) throws ParameterRangeInvalidException {
if (b == null || b.length != 1) {
throw new ParameterRangeInvalidException("byte[] must not be null and length must be 1");
}
this.mcidIncludedIndicator = (b[0] & 0x01) == _TURN_ON;
this.holdingProvidedIndicator = ((b[0] >> 1) & 0x01) == _TURN_ON;
return 1;
}
/*
* (non-Javadoc)
*
* @see org.mobicents.isup.ISUPComponent#encodeElement()
*/
public byte[] encodeElement() throws IOException {
int b0 = 0;
b0 |= (this.mcidIncludedIndicator ? _TURN_ON : _TURN_OFF);
b0 |= ((this.holdingProvidedIndicator ? _TURN_ON : _TURN_OFF)) << 1;
return new byte[] { (byte) b0 };
}
public boolean isMcidIncludedIndicator() {
return mcidIncludedIndicator;
}
public void setMcidIncludedIndicator(boolean mcidIncludedIndicator) {
this.mcidIncludedIndicator = mcidIncludedIndicator;
}
public boolean isHoldingProvidedIndicator() {
return holdingProvidedIndicator;
}
public void setHoldingProvidedIndicator(boolean holdingProvidedIndicator) {
this.holdingProvidedIndicator = holdingProvidedIndicator;
}
public int getCode() {
return _PARAMETER_CODE;
}
}
